在现代网络应用中,数据的重要性不言而喻。尤其是对于使用腾讯云服务器的网站而言,确保数据的安全和完整性是每个站长必须面对的任务。备份网站数据不仅可以防止意外丢失,还能为后期的数据恢复提供保障。那么,如何将腾讯云服务器上的网站数据备份到本地呢?本文将为您提供详细的指导。
一、为什么需要备份网站数据?
在讨论备份的具体方法之前,我们首先要理解备份的重要性。许多因素可能导致网站数据的丢失,包括但不限于:
- 意外删除:误操作或误删除是常见的数据丢失原因。
- 服务器故障:硬件损坏或软件崩溃可能导致数据不可用。
- 网络攻击:恶意攻击者可能会试图破坏您的网站。
_backup_可以帮助您在发生上述问题时快速恢复网站,减少损失。
二、备份前的准备工作
在进行备份之前,您需要确保准备好以下几个步骤:
确认文件和数据库:确定需要备份的文件,包括网站源代码、媒体文件、配置文件以及数据库。如果您的网站使用的是内容管理系统(CMS),如WordPress或Joomla,备份数据库尤为重要。
安装必要工具:尽量使用可靠的文件传输工具,比如 WinSCP 或 FileZilla,可以帮助您更方便地下载文件。
获取本地存储空间:确保您的本地电脑或外接存储设备有足够的空间存储备份数据。
三、如何备份网站数据到本地
1. 备份网站文件
使用FTP工具进行文件备份是最常见的方法。以 FileZilla 为例,操作步骤如下:
下载并安装FileZilla:访问FileZilla官网进行下载并安装。
连接到腾讯云服务器:启动FileZilla后,输入您的腾讯云服务器的IP地址、用户名和密码,然后点击“快速连接”。
选择要备份的文件:在右侧窗口中,浏览到您网站根目录下,通常是
wwwroot
或者html
文件夹。选择您想备份的所有文件。下载到本地:右键选择所需的文件,点击“下载”按钮,将文件传输到本地指定的文件夹。
2. 备份数据库
如果您的网站使用了数据库,您也需要将其备份。以下是使用 MySQL 数据库的备份步骤:
登录到腾讯云服务器:通过SSH工具(如PuTTY)连接到您的腾讯云服务器。
使用mysqldump命令:在命令行中输入以下命令进行备份:
mysqldump -u 用户名 -p 数据库名 > /路径/备份文件名.sql
系统会提示您输入数据库密码。
- 下载SQL备份文件:使用FileZilla或其他FTP工具,将生成的
.sql
文件下载到本地。
四、定期备份的重要性
仅仅依靠一次手动备份并不足够。随着时间的推移,网站内容可能会不断更新,因此建议您进行定期备份。您可以考虑:
设置定时备份脚本:如果您熟悉Linux命令,可以编写shell脚本并使用
cron
定期执行。使用备份工具:你可以使用一些自动化的备份工具,如 Duplicati 或 Akeeba Backup,从而减少人工干预。
五、备份后的存储
备份完成后,如何存储备份文件也是一个重要的问题。建议您考虑以下方案:
外部硬盘:将备份文件存储到外接硬盘,可以防止因电脑故障导致的数据丢失。
云存储:使用云存储服务(如Dropbox、Google Drive)来保存备份文件,确保其安全且可随时访问。
多个备份点:为了提高数据安全性,可以在不同的地点进行多个备份。
六、恢复数据的基本方法
备份不仅仅是为了保护数据,同样需要了解如何有效地进行恢复。在出现故障时,您可以按照以下步骤操作:
上传网站文件:使用FTP工具,将备份文件上传回服务器的指定目录。
恢复数据库:通过SSH重新导入数据库:
mysql -u 用户名 -p 数据库名 < /路径/备份文件名.sql
- 测试网站:确保网站功能正常,测试关键功能是否如预期工作。
通过上述步骤,您可以实现腾讯云服务器网站数据的备份到本地,确保网站的安全性与稳定性。定期备份是保障数据安全的有效手段,希望这篇文章能帮助到您。